Headless Buddha, Ta Prohm
This shot of a headless Buddha statue was taken in Ta Prohm during my third day in Siem Reap. I had been puzzled by these headless Buddha which can bee seen in many wats. Upon further investigation, local people told me that when the ruins were discovered, many of the statue's heads were stolen as collector's items and put on display in Western museums. Some of the statues were also damaged and destroyed by the Khmer Rouge during the 70's.
